St. Louis Blues (14-14-2, in the Central
Division) vs. Dallas Stars (17-11, in the Central Division)
Dallas; Saturday, 8 p.m. EST
BOTTOM LINE: The Dallas Stars play the St. Louis Blues in a
matchup of Central Division squads.
Dallas has gone 17-11 overall with a 7-3-0 record in Central
Division games. The Stars are 9-4-0 in games they serve fewer
penalty minutes than their opponents.
St. Louis is 14-14-2 overall and 1-4-0 against the Central
Division. The Blues have given up 94 goals while scoring 79 for
a -15 scoring differential.
The teams meet Saturday for the first time this season.
TOP PERFORMERS: Roope Hintz has scored 11 goals with five
assists for the Stars. Mason Marchment has six goals and three
assists over the last 10 games.
Jordan Kyrou has 11 goals and 14 assists for the Blues. Dylan
Holloway has six goals and five assists over the past 10 games.
LAST 10 GAMES: Stars: 5-5-0, averaging 3.1 goals, 5.1 assists,
2.8 penalties and 5.8 penalty minutes while giving up 2.9 goals
per game.
Blues: 6-3-1, averaging three goals, 5.3 assists, three
penalties and 6.3 penalty minutes while giving up 2.4 goals per
game.
INJURIES: Stars: None listed.
Blues: None listed.
